Skip to main content

A modern, fully-typed Python ODM for Google Cloud Datastore.

Project description

Google Cloud Datastore ODM

CI/CD Coverage

Google Cloud Datastore ODM is a modern, fully-typed Python library that brings the beloved developer experience of App Engine's NDB to the modern Datastore SDK. Built for Python 3.10+, it bridges the gap between raw API calls and enterprise-grade application development. It features a declarative property system, intuitive AST-based query building, and intelligent, context-aware ACID transactions with automatic concurrency retries.

Documentation

https://trebbble.github.io/google-cloud-datastore-odm/

Roadmap

https://trebbble.github.io/google-cloud-datastore-odm/roadmap/

Contributing

https://trebbble.github.io/google-cloud-datastore-odm/contributing/


Installation

We recommend using uv or standard pip to install the library.

pip install google-cloud-datastore-odm

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

google_cloud_datastore_odm-0.1.1.tar.gz (26.5 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

google_cloud_datastore_odm-0.1.1-py3-none-any.whl (29.3 kB view details)

Uploaded Python 3

File details

Details for the file google_cloud_datastore_odm-0.1.1.tar.gz.

File metadata

File hashes

Hashes for google_cloud_datastore_odm-0.1.1.tar.gz
Algorithm Hash digest
SHA256 06a020f41e1780e6090b0050182da79487494f7f9b5841b815a2de1fe0436406
MD5 6a3eb57497c44cddb01d7af110076014
BLAKE2b-256 f74b3ea7980569b5b005f8355a7d2dc013fc22b79212b88d7cbe4bd0cc2d5b70

See more details on using hashes here.

Provenance

The following attestation bundles were made for google_cloud_datastore_odm-0.1.1.tar.gz:

Publisher: ci_cd.yml on trebbble/google-cloud-datastore-odm

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file google_cloud_datastore_odm-0.1.1-py3-none-any.whl.

File metadata

File hashes

Hashes for google_cloud_datastore_odm-0.1.1-py3-none-any.whl
Algorithm Hash digest
SHA256 0ccc1dac53ffc6d910c10f600dd72b3de1812ccf589f9418be81ab956404836a
MD5 f9acb2c1f1115f09457c680147bda1ca
BLAKE2b-256 9df0ed5aa7defcf6622f4aa59f0a57ada078bfc13b8e74be8d32d012694a2d26

See more details on using hashes here.

Provenance

The following attestation bundles were made for google_cloud_datastore_odm-0.1.1-py3-none-any.whl:

Publisher: ci_cd.yml on trebbble/google-cloud-datastore-odm

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page